The 2022 Steam Awards Winning Games Have Been Revealed

The 2022 edition of the community-driven Steam Awards has been completed, and the prizes have been given out following that. For a time, fans and platform users combed through the categories, frantically attempting to cast their votes for the titles they thought best merited their respective honors.

As predicted, Elden Ring swooped in to win Game of the Year, which enormously assisted in pushing the game beyond the mark set by The Last of Us Part II, the game with the most awards ever. There were many further categories; continue reading to get a complete list of The Steam Awards 2022’s winning games.

Every Game That Won At The Steam Awards 2022

The Steam Awards had eleven categories, making it considerably less bloated than The Game Awards. It should be noted, however, that Bill Clinton was not, regrettably, nominated for any awards at The Steam Awards.

  • Game of the Year: Elden Ring
  • VR Game of the Year: Hitman 3
  • Labor of Love: Cyberpunk 2077
  • Better With Friends: Raft
  • Outstanding Visual Style: Marvel’s Spider-Man: Miles Morales
  • Most Innovative Gameplay: Stray
  • Best Game You Suck At Elden Ring
  • Best Soundtrack: Final Fantasy VII: Remake Intergrade
  • Outstanding Story-Rich Game: God of War
  • Sit Back and Relax: L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ga
  • Best Game on the Go: Death Stranding

It is no surprise that Elden Ring cleaned up at The Steam Awards. Admittedly, almost every other category played out as expected. For instance, the charming and somewhat heartbreaking Stray picked up the award for Most Innovative Gameplay, which is apt – for a while, it was in the running for Game of the Year at many outlets.

Elsewhere, Marvel’s Spider-Man: Miles Morales deserved the award for Outstanding Visual Style, boasting some of the most stunning graphics we’ve seen in gaming for years and one of the best photo mode packages. In 2023, we’ll pick up Spider-Man 2, where Morales will return.

The reason Cyberpunk 2077 won the Labor of Love award is not that surprising. The game’s relationship with players has been very tumultuous since its release. CD Projekt Red’s diligent work has refined the platform over the past two years. The game will receive DLC in 2023; a successor product will further extend the universe.

The Best Game on the Go award, which went to Death Stranding, was the final token of appreciation for the Steam Deck. The platform claims that this game is amazing, and you want to take it everywhere. Even though the competition for this category wasn’t especially fierce, hats go to Death Stranding, which will soon have a movie adaptation.
